2. DESCRIPCIÓN GENERAL DEL PRODUCTO
Esta línea de productos abarca trabajos pesados., stationary and semimobile crushing and screening plants engineered specifically for the granite and hard rock quarries prevalent in Lagos and Southwestern Nigeria. The operational workflow is designed for robust, operación continua: (1) Primary jaw crushing reduces blasted rock to a manageable size. (2) Secondary cone crushing further refines the material to specified dimensions. (3) Highcapacity vibrating screens accurately separate crushed material into finished product grades (p.ej., ¾”, ½”, arena afilada). (4) Stockpiling conveyors transport sorted aggregates to designated bays. These plants are configured for the production of granite aggregates, crushed stone base, and asphalt chippings. They are not designed for soft sedimentary rock or sand dredging operations without significant configuration changes.
